The Marion County Board of County Commissioners will decide the fate of a proposed 72-home development in Ocala during its regular meeting on Tuesday.
The project, Capozolli Hills, is planned for a 19.62-acre site at 7325 SW 80th Street, less than a mile west of the busy intersection of State Road 200 and SW 60th Avenue.
Owned by Linda Capozzoli, the property is currently zoned for general agriculture (A-1). Capozzoli is seeking a rezoning to planned unit development (PUD) to create up to 72 single-family homes at the site at a density of approximately 3.65 lots per acre…
